5-氟脲嘧啶诱发的小鼠睾丸形态学早期变化

摘    要:目的:通过观察化疗药物5-氟脲嘧啶诱发小鼠睾丸组织形态学早期变化特点,提出一种简易实用的小鼠少精/弱精/无精模型制备方法,为相应生精机制研究和药物疗效观察提供方法学建议。方法:小鼠尾静脉一次性注射化疗药物5-氟脲嘧啶(250mg/kg),分别在注射前,以及注射后第3、7、11、14天取小鼠睾丸,制备石蜡切片,HE染色观察形态学变化。结果:小鼠睾丸内完整致密排列的生精小管管壁中各级精母细胞/精子细胞,在注射5-氟脲嘧啶之后第3、7、11天呈现进行性减少,管壁进行性变薄,在第11天达到最低点,并可见管壁明显肿胀和裂纹;第14天生精小管肿胀基本消失,但裂纹依然存在,可见精母细胞明显增多,但未见成熟精子。结论:小鼠尾静脉一次性注射5-氟脲嘧啶可能是一种简单、有效的化疗药物诱发生殖功能损伤动物模型制备方法。

Early Morphological Changes in the Mouse Testis Induced by 5-Fluorouracil

Abstract:Objective:To propose a simple and practical method for preparing a mouse model of oligo-atheno-terato-spermia/azoosper-mia,and to offer a methodological suggestion for the studies on the related mechanism of spermatogenesis and evaluation of medication efficacy by observing the early changes of testis morphology after 5-fluorouracil treatment. Methods:Mice were injected with a single dose of 5-flourouracil at 250 mg/kg via the tail vein,and their testes were harvested and paraffin sections prepared before and 3,7,11 and 14 d after the injection to be observed for the morphological changes by hematoxylin and eosin staining. Results:The numbers of spermotocytes/spermatids were progressively reduced inside the testis seminiferous tubules of the mice at 3,7 and 11 d after the 5-fluorouracil injection,and the tubule walls became thinner,which reached the nadir at 11 d,with evident swelling and crazing of the seminiferous tubules.At 14 d,the swelling almost disappeared and spermotocytes became repopulated,while the flaws still existed in the seminiferous tubules and no mature sperm were seen. Conclusion:One-dose injection of 5-fluorouracil via the tail vein might be a simple and effective method for preparing the animal model of reproductive function damage induced by chemotherapeutic medication.
